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Rochdale to Cardiff Queen Street start from as little as £38.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Rochdale to Cardiff Queen Street are available for £101.20 one way

Station Facilities and Amenities

Rochdale train station is well-equipped to cater to your needs. With a ticket office open from early morning till late night, purchasing or collecting your pre-booked tickets is hassle-free. Ticket machines are available and accessible, accepting both cash and cards. For those who prefer using smartcards, the station supports issuing and validating them.

Step-free access is provided across the station, making it scooter and wheelchair friendly. While accessible toilets are not available, regular toilet facilities ensure basic needs are met. Though there aren't dedicated waiting rooms, the station offers ample seating for those waiting for their train's arrival.

Onward Travel Options

Convenient transport links make Rochdale station a hub of connectivity. If your journey includes rail replacement services, be assured of a smooth transition with pick-up and drop-off at the Network Rail Parking Bay right outside the station. For taxi services, Northern Railway’s Cab4You service is at your disposal.

Buses to Bury and Bolton are readily accessible on Maclure Road, with the busline service reachable at 0871 200 2233. Although there's no bike hire directly at the station, an extensive public transport system ensures that Rochdale is well connected via GMPTE with queries at 0161 228 7811.

Facilities and Amenities

Cardiff Queen Street station is equipped with everything you need for a comfortable and accessible travel experience. The ticket office operates from as early as 6 am on weekdays and has plenty of ticket machines available throughout the station. You can collect tickets bought online from these machines and they're easily accessible near the main entrance. The station offers step-free access across all platforms via lifts, making it highly accessible. Accessible toilets and baby changing facilities are conveniently located on Platform 4 for those traveling with little ones.

For those who might need extra assistance, staff is available to help from 05:15 to midnight on most days. Despite the lack of eateries or shops, the station offers public Wi-Fi so you can stay connected on the go. If cycling is your preferred mode to and from the station, you'll find ample cycle storage with CCTV coverage for peace of mind. Remember, the bustling streets of Cardiff offer numerous nearby cafes and shops to grab a bite or essentials before you catch your train.

Transport Connections

Getting to and from Cardiff Queen Street is a breeze with several options available. There are local bus services with limited offerings right outside the station on weekdays. During rail disruptions, replacement bus services are set up at bus stops nearby, ensuring you aren't left stranded. However, taxis aren't as readily accessible since there are no designated accessible taxi points or spaces.
